Robin Von Rotz
PhD candidate and psychologist at the University Hospital of Psychiatry Zurich / University of Zurich
Key Impact
He is a co-author on multiple clinical psychedelic studies spanning psilocybin, DMT/harmine, and EEG/TMS-EEG research, contributing to the growing evidence base for psychedelic-assisted psychiatry.
Background & Research
Robin von Rotz is a psychologist by training with expertise in psychopharmacology. His work spans clinical pathology, EEG/fMRI neuroimaging, neurobiology, sleep research, and machine-learning-based modeling, and he is currently involved in psychedelic treatment research and clinical trial operations at the University of Zurich. He also appears as a co-author on studies of psilocybin for depression and alcohol use disorder, as well as DMT/harmine pharmacology trials.
